      I'm surprised to have found my eldest son did not know the second elephant joke alluded to at the beginning of the essay. Such jokes may be particularly well known to my generation.Though silly enough to be in Christmas crackers. Wikipedia/Elephant jokes, says "An elephant joke is a joke, almost always an absurd riddle or conundrum and often a sequence of such, that involves an elephant. Elephant jokes were a fad in the 1960s, with many people constructing large numbers of them according to a set formula".

      The second question (alluded to but not asked) is:How do you know there has been an elephant in your bed? Pink pajamas etc. follows.

      I'm saying context matters. What makes sense with one framework does not in another.

      The key element is the incongruity where the analogy breaks down. Groucho Marx said "I once shot an elephant in my pajamas. How he got in my pajamas; I'll never know." The first line makes sense, but in the following line the sense of things is reversed. Sort of like "Time flies like an arrow. Fruit flies like a banana."

      I had an elephant in the room for one FQXi essay, and now here you have put him or her into the fridge. How that elephant got in the fridge I'll never know. But it's a joke because it sneaks up on you; you have to assume an elephant could get in the fridge to answer the question.

      The huge footprint comment actually makes sense, and if you were to ask 'what would leave footprints when stepped in?' butter is a good answer. But of course an elephant is so much bigger than a mouse that it would squish the butter flat, however it would not fit in the fridge in the first place.

      That kind of analogy speaks volumes about some of the incongruous juxtapositions with incompatible questions. H.         At the beginning I'm setting out the background, which is not the space-time continuum, the visible or observable universe or a probability space.I could have simplified that section further by having a numbered glossary of terms. I think getting a clear understanding of tense is the biggest hurdle.

        1, Configuration of all existing = Object universe ( Not visible or observable).

        2. Uni-temporal Now (-Now), temporal expression of 1., the one and only same foundational time everywhere.

        3. i. changes continually, all is recycled into the new 1., giving foundational passage of time. Records, relics and memory storage are all parts of the structure of 1., not a separate past

        4.No Material past or future prevents temporal paradox. An Open/ unwwritten/ non existing material future allows true agency.

        5. Potential sensory inputs in the environment allow non simultaneity of observed events= [potential] pre- written future(pertaining to observation products, not material existence

        6. Observation product, part of Image reality.Observer generated using received input.

        7. Seen content= Present. Temporal expression =now. Identifying the content of an observers reference frame to be observer generated products makes the paradoxes where observers see a different 'reality' intuitive, not paradoxical.

        8. Beable = element of Object reality (material reality), independent of observation or measurement. Cf: 9.

        9. Observation product = element of Image reality

        10. Reality interface: where input from external material Object reality is processed into Image reality observation products.

        The above may provide a quick reference tool. (Improved numbering and punctuation to the list written for Johnathon.) This is supplementary. The information contained in the list is in the essay.

        I'll only make a couple observations but from an historical perspective, because 'controlling the narrative' has been the persistent theme in all pursuits, throughout. "Publish or Perish" is so ingrained that Theologians categorically speak of Five Great Religions all of which stem, and continually change, from religious writings before the advent or introduction to the Age of Reason.

        Firstly; while Newton, a religiously strange personality, did wax metaphysically on Time Immemorial, in his development of the method of calculating derivatives and in application to analysis (he supported himself by contracting to do analysis of other's experimental observations hence the breadth of accumulated topics in the Principia, along with payment for tutorials from the Chair and Rooms he bought at College) that analysis was mathematically conducted in 'instantaneous measures' then stringing them together (integration) over a time span. The same thing as your notion of Uni-Temporal Time, you might consider giving some attention to the life and times of Newton as a supporting argument. But as narratives go, 'Newtonian Time' has become conflated with DesCartes and generally thought of as a continuous metronomic 'flow'.

        Secondly: the narrative of Einstein's SR also has been conflated with Minkowski's Four Dimensional SpaceTime, with the attendant assumed paradoxes. Einstein was swept along with the currents of his watershed rationalization of Maxwell, but SR is strictly only the geometry of constant uniform motion constrained to only two degrees of freedom. Your qualifications of Image and Object, while not typically addressed metaphysically are none-the-less incorporated as 'delay'corrections' in practical practice. So you aren't 'coloring outside the lines' there, either.

        Thirdly: You make cogent arguments addressing undecidability in the QM method of Spin State Characteristics. All of which are consistent with Shannon's concise definition of 'Information".

        Fourthly; and finally, I will take issue with your contention that because "each different configuration of all that exists is a different time, it makes no sense to talk of the speed of time in relation to that". Events that in your Object Universe may coincide in an observed configuration corrected to the metronome in your observatory, but that does not prove that Time is registered in the inertial reference frames of those objects at the same rate as your metronome. And Your Own opening scenario freely admits that there is no universal reference of scale for either time or space. There is only the bounded interval of possible speed between nil and light velocity. It is a mathematical consequence of omission of that degree of freedom in Minkowski SpaceTime that spawns the so-called SR paradoxes.

            I'm fond of history as its very instructive of how people thought and how much change there has been in usage of language. Also, there are many ideas and approaches that would have been very relevant to the prevalent thinking of the times, and which simply are not considered today because they were not in vogue in their day. The 'meme' creating the narrative. Fun fact about Newton, if you have seen the TV sitcom 'Big Bang Theory', Newton was the same sort of socially naive curmudgeon as the Sheldon character, he reputedly keep a cat in his rooms at Trinity and had a small hole cut in the bottom of the door so that the feline could go freely in and out. When the cat dropped a litter, he had the carpenter cut smaller holes, one for each of the kits. His idea of immutable physical laws was such that he expected the kittens to follow them.
